Abstract

Geological opportunity is rarely distributed uniformly.

Instead, opportunities frequently cluster within corridors, districts, basins, structural zones, and inherited geological systems.

This paper evaluates methods for identifying and ranking areas of elevated opportunity density.

Density Principle

Exploration efficiency improves when resources are allocated toward regions where multiple indicators suggest elevated opportunity concentration.
